Here is my U-tube video of a great knot I have been tying for a few years now for fishing for Pike or Muskies with heavy fluoro leaders. I use 30 pound suffix braid and tie on 2 ft. of 80 lb or 100 lb fluorocarbon leader. This is by far the smallest strongest knot you can possibly tie. it goes through the guides like butter too. I have never had this knot fail while fighting a fish. It has many names like FG knot, Gt knot, F&P knot, or the Finger-trap knot, but I like to call it the Chinese Fool knot. lol Just because it is like a Chinese finger trap as the braid traps the fluoro line, the tighter it gets the harder it grips and I have to get my name in there somewhere.

This also works great to heavy mono. I don't use it for smaller lines though, that are near the same diameter. For that I use only the Crazy Alberto knot. I never use a Uni to uni anymore it is just to weak compared to these 2 knots.
